posting this on behalf of a mate, basically he has just fitted a clutch in to his car, it will go in to gear when the engine is off, but wont when it is running??
Has he fitted the drive plate the right way round and checked the clutch release mechanism working properly?, does it make any noises when trying to engage a gear?.
I'd get the clutch release fork and see how solid it seems.Even try and lever it a bit further and see if it goes into gear.Surely if he's competent enough to do a clutch he wouldn't forget about the cable.
I had the same thing happen though water had got in and rusted the clutch to the flywheel.Unless it is the cable your mates got the crap job of having to do it all again unfortunetly.
